About Lars Söderström

Lars Söderström is a scholar working on Immunology and Allergy, Cardiology and Cardiovascular Medicine, Dermatology, Physiology and Neurology, having authored 89 papers that have together received 2.3k indexed citations. Recurring topics across this work include Allergic Rhinitis and Sensitization (14 papers), Asthma and respiratory diseases (13 papers), Food Allergy and Anaphylaxis Research (13 papers), Acute Myocardial Infarction Research (11 papers), Acute Ischemic Stroke Management (10 papers), Cerebrospinal fluid and hydrocephalus (8 papers), Antiplatelet Therapy and Cardiovascular Diseases (8 papers) and Contact Dermatitis and Allergies (7 papers). The work is most often cited by research in Immunology and Allergy (782 citations), Dermatology (225 citations), Physiology (619 citations), Neurology (347 citations) and Cellular and Molecular Neuroscience (388 citations). Lars Söderström has collaborated with scholars based in Sweden, United Kingdom and United States. Frequent co-authors include Katarina Laurell, S. Ahlstedt, Thomas Mooe, Karin Kockum, Angela Simpson, Adnan Ćustović, Hugh A. Sampson, Kirsten Beyer, Lynette Pei‐Chi Shek and Otto Lilja-Lund. Their work appears in journals such as Journal of Allergy and Clinical Immunology, Allergy, Scientific Reports, PLoS ONE and Stroke.
